Output 745356a49372bc1f5d0cce4db954265513d57583eaa2113f2914b16ec788c1e3:0

value
9600939
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ec80ab67192032be026a2cf5df2d1049ff52e10c OP_EQUAL
address
3PFXXw2Hu3NoG1MmVgAZZe8zWWmAmkUmZj
transaction
745356a49372bc1f5d0cce4db954265513d57583eaa2113f2914b16ec788c1e3
spent
true